#visual-studio-2017
#visual-studio-2017
Вопрос:
Возникли две проблемы: одна во время установки и одна после установки.
Во время установки возникает ошибка для одного из пакетов, подробности приведены ниже сведений о журнале: «Что-то пошло не так при установке.
===========================================================================
Пакет ‘Microsoft.VisualStudio.Пакет.NodeJS, версия = 1.5’ не удалось загрузить с ‘https://download.visualstudio.microsoft.com/download/pr/6f4871ab-b2c9-44e9-b4fb —
9ca81c7b2f40/63f589ed1fc2af6675dc554745f44005/microsoft.visualstudio.package.nodejs.vsix’. URL-адрес для поиска https://aka.ms/VSSetupErrorReports ?q = PackageID = Microsoft.VisualStudio.Пакет.NodeJS;PackageAction=DownloadPackage; ReturnCode = 0x80072eff Подробная информация Сбой загрузки WebClient: не удалось прочитать данные из транспортного соединения: существующее соединение было принудительно закрыто удаленным хостом. Ошибка загрузки Bits: файл не найден. Не удалось загрузить WinInet: Функция: InternetReadFile, HR: -2147012865, сообщение: Неизвестная ошибка 12031 Повлияла на рабочие нагрузки .NET desktop development (Microsoft.VisualStudio.Рабочая нагрузка.ManagedDesktop, версия = 15.8.27906.1) ASP.NET и веб-разработка (Microsoft.VisualStudio.Рабочая нагрузка.NetWeb, версия = 15.8.27906.1) Затронутые компоненты ASP.NET и инструменты веб-разработки (Microsoft.VisualStudio.Компонент.Веб, версия = 15.8.27825.0) ASP.NET и предварительные требования к средствам веб-разработки (Microsoft.VisualStudio.ComponentGroup.Web, версия = 15.9.28219.51) Облачные инструменты для веб-разработки (Microsoft.VisualStudio.ComponentGroup.Web.CloudTools,версия = 15.8.27729.1) Поддержка языков JavaScript и TypeScript (Microsoft.VisualStudio.Компонент.JavaScript.TypeScript,версия = 15.9.28125.51) Диагностика JavaScript (Microsoft.VisualStudio.Компонент.JavaScript.Диагностика, версия = 15.8.27729.1) Microsoft Azure WebJobs Tools (компонент.Microsoft.VisualStudio.Web.AzureFunctions,версия = 15.7.27617.1) Microsoft Azure WebJobs Tools (Microsoft.VisualStudio.ComponentGroup.AzureFunctions, версия = 15.7.27617.1) TypeScript 3.1 SDK (Microsoft.VisualStudio.Компонент.TypeScript.3.1, версия = 15.0.28218.60) Windows Communication Foundation (Microsoft.VisualStudio.Component.Wcf.Tooling,версия = 15.8.27924.0)»
Вторая проблема: при запуске веб-приложения появляется следующая ошибка
Несмотря на то, что я выбрал требуемые рабочие нагрузки, как показано ниже, появляется ошибка установки отсутствующих функций
Пробовал несколько раз удалять, изменять и восстанавливать, ничего не получалось. Также пробовал запускать VS installer в режиме администратора, но никаких проблем не решал.
Комментарии:
1. developercommunity.visualstudio.com/content/problem/317656/…
Ответ №1:
-
Загрузите «microsoft.visualstudio.package.nodejs.vsix» с https://download.visualstudio.microsoft.com/download/pr/1c1ff821-0a47-4ec3-b1f3-067942471f17/b6ecfdccf3894fac91b8e58caf5e8a9c/microsoft.visualstudio.package.nodejs.vsix
-
Создать папку «C:ProgramDataMicrosoftVisualStudioPackagesMicrosoft.VisualStudio .Пакет.NodeJS, версия = 1.5»
-
Откройте «microsoft.visualstudio.package.nodejs.vsix» с помощью WinZip и извлеките «manifest.json» в «C:ProgramDataMicrosoftVisualStudioPackagesMicrosoft.VisualStudio .Пакет.NodeJS, version = 1.5» и переименуйте его в «_package.json»
-
Скопируйте «microsoft.visualstudio.package.nodejs.vsix» в «C:ProgramDataMicrosoftVisualStudioPackagesMicrosoft.VisualStudio .Пакет.NodeJS, version = 1.5» и переименуйте его в «полезная нагрузка»
-
Запустите программу установки Visual Studio.
Комментарии:
1. Спасибо. Эти шаги помогли мне решить проблему. Несколько небольших изменений. Когда у меня появилось сообщение об ошибке, в котором говорилось, что в то время не удалось загрузить пакет NodeJS, я нажал на кнопку ОТМЕНЫ, чтобы установка была приостановлена, затем я скопировал папку с именем «Microsoft.VisualStudio. Пакет. NodeJS, version = 1.5», который будет содержать два файла (_package.json и payload.vsix). Затем нажмите кнопку ПОВТОРИТЬ ПОПЫТКУ в установщике VS, и установка прошла успешно. Также перед выполнением этих шагов сначала удалите VS2017, а затем попробуйте новую установку.